Synopsis
In The Fourth Edition Of Scale Development, Robert F. Devellis Demystifies Measurement By Emphasizing A Logical Rather Than Strictly Mathematical Understanding Of Concepts. The Text Supports Readers In Comprehending Newer Approaches To Measurement, Comparing Them To Classical Approaches, And Grasping More Clearly The Relative Merits Of Each. This Edition Addresses New Topics Pertinent To Modern Measurement Approaches And Includes Additional Exercises And Topics For Class Discussion.--publisher Description. Overview -- Understanding The Latent Variable -- Reliability -- Validity -- Guidelines In Scale Development -- Factor Analysis -- An Overview Of Item Response Theory -- Measurement In The Broader Research Context.
